How they compare
Democratic Republic of Congo currently reports 15.60 million tonnes against 12.66 million tonnes in Netherlands, a difference of 2.94 million tonnes.
That makes Democratic Republic of Congo's figure about 1.2 times Netherlands's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Netherlands ahead.
Democratic Republic of Congo ranks 55th and Netherlands ranks 56th of 193 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Democratic Republic of Congo averaged higher in 3 and Netherlands in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Democratic Republic of Congo | Netherlands |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 12.51 million tonnes | 15.43 million tonnes | 2.92 million tonnes | Netherlands |
| 2000s | 13.50 million tonnes | 13.20 million tonnes | 301,000 tonnes | Democratic Republic of Congo |
| 2010s | 14.67 million tonnes | 13.75 million tonnes | 928,000 tonnes | Democratic Republic of Congo |
| 2020s | 15.60 million tonnes | 12.77 million tonnes | 2.83 million tonnes | Democratic Republic of Congo |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
